#b7c1bf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b7c1bf is composed of 71.8% red, 75.7%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 1%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 168 degrees, a saturation of 7.5% and a lightness of 73.7%. #b7c1bf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6f837f.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#b7c1bf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020202 is the darkest color, while #f6f7f7 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#b7c1bf is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#bebebe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#bdbfbe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#c5c1c0 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#d2bcc4 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#bdc2cf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#c0c1c0 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#c8bec2 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#bbc1c9 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
